Transaction 57ffc160fe90194d384a9d2bc3e8c919c8139f8da36ae41fc276eb23e6b823dd
1 Input
1 Outputs
- 57ffc160fe90194d384a9d2bc3e8c919c8139f8da36ae41fc276eb23e6b823dd:0
value 557472
address 3GvhPSihemV7Lg4pZbhtzmZfDu9tNWzG9T